Grilled Lime Tuna Steak

A tart and tangy lime marinade gives this recipe zip, zest and undeniable personality. When grilling season starts, throw a tuna steak on the fire.

 

Ingredients

1/4 cup olive oil

4 teaspoons OLD BAY® Seasoning

2 limes, juiced

2 teaspoons McCormick® Cilantro Leaves

1 pound tuna steaks

 

Directions

Marinade: In a small bowl, mix olive oil, OLD BAY, lime juice and cilantro. Place tuna in large resealable plastic bag and add marinade. Turn to coat well.

Marinate in fridge 15 minutes (longer for extra flavor).

Transfer to grill and discard leftover marinade. Grill over medium heat 5 to 6 minutes per side or until desired doneness. (Tuna is more moist when its center is still rosy-pink after cooking.)

 

Tips

Tuna Substitutes: halibut, swordfish or mahi mahi

Recipe Info

Makes 4 servings.

Prep Time: 5 minutes

Refrigerate Time: 15 minutes

Cook Time: 12 minutes

 

Nutritional Info

Calories: 292

Fat: 20 g

Carbohydrates: 2 g

Cholesterol: 42 mg

Sodium: 593 mg

Fiber: 0 g

Protein: 26 g
